On this episode of Trumponomics, host Stephanie Flanders sits down with Singapore Foreign Minister Vivian Balakrishnan to unpack the shifting dynamics of global trade in an era of US protectionism and rising geopolitical tension.

From Donald Trump' retreat from America's postwar role to the deepening lack of trust between Washington and Beijing, Balakrishnan explains why today’s economic disruptions are less a sudden storm than “geopolitical climate change.” Yet amid fractured supply chains and rising uncertainty, he offers a note of optimism—highlighting how Asia, Europe and other mid-sized economies are forging new alliances to keep globalization alive.
